|  |  |  | 
|---|
|  |  |  | var baseUrl = "/jkwms"; | 
|---|
|  |  |  | var baseUrl = "/wms"; | 
|---|
|  |  |  |  | 
|---|
|  |  |  | // 详情窗口-高度 | 
|---|
|  |  |  | var detailHeight = '80%'; | 
|---|
|  |  |  | 
|---|
|  |  |  | return typeof obj == "undefined" || obj == null || obj === ""; | 
|---|
|  |  |  | } | 
|---|
|  |  |  |  | 
|---|
|  |  |  | // let loadIndex = layer.msg('请求中...', {icon: 16, shade: 0.01, time: false}); | 
|---|
|  |  |  | //       layer.close(loadIndex); | 
|---|
|  |  |  |  | 
|---|
|  |  |  | // 时间 ==>> 字符串 | 
|---|
|  |  |  | function dateToStr(date) { | 
|---|
|  |  |  | function dateToStr(date, millisecond) { | 
|---|
|  |  |  | var time = new Date(date); | 
|---|
|  |  |  | var y = time.getFullYear(); | 
|---|
|  |  |  | var M = time.getMonth() + 1; | 
|---|
|  |  |  | 
|---|
|  |  |  | m = m < 10 ? ("0" + m) : m; | 
|---|
|  |  |  | var s = time.getSeconds(); | 
|---|
|  |  |  | s = s < 10 ? ("0" + s) : s; | 
|---|
|  |  |  | return y + "-" + M + "-" + d + " " + h + ":" + m + ":" + s; | 
|---|
|  |  |  | if (!millisecond) { | 
|---|
|  |  |  | return y + "-" + M + "-" + d + " " + h + ":" + m + ":" + s; | 
|---|
|  |  |  | } else { | 
|---|
|  |  |  | var p = time.getMilliseconds(); | 
|---|
|  |  |  | if (p < 10) { | 
|---|
|  |  |  | p = "00" + p; | 
|---|
|  |  |  | } | 
|---|
|  |  |  | if (p <  100) { | 
|---|
|  |  |  | p = "0" + p; | 
|---|
|  |  |  | } | 
|---|
|  |  |  | return y + "-" + M + "-" + d + " " + h + ":" + m + ":" + s + "," + p; | 
|---|
|  |  |  | } | 
|---|
|  |  |  | } | 
|---|
|  |  |  |  | 
|---|
|  |  |  | // 字符串 ===>> 时间 | 
|---|
|  |  |  | 
|---|
|  |  |  | } | 
|---|
|  |  |  |  | 
|---|
|  |  |  | var matCols = [ | 
|---|
|  |  |  | {field: 'matNo', align: 'center',title: '商品编号'} | 
|---|
|  |  |  | ,{field: 'matName', align: 'center',title: '商品名称'} | 
|---|
|  |  |  | ,{field: 'str2', align: 'center',title: '规格'} | 
|---|
|  |  |  | ,{field: 'str5', align: 'center',title: '型号'} | 
|---|
|  |  |  | ,{field: 'str6', align: 'center',title: '批号', hide: true} | 
|---|
|  |  |  | ,{field: 'str1', align: 'center',title: '单位'} | 
|---|
|  |  |  | ,{field: 'barcode', align: 'center',title: '条码'} | 
|---|
|  |  |  | ,{field: 'str7', align: 'center',title: '单据编号', hide: true} | 
|---|
|  |  |  | ,{field: 'str3', align: 'center',title: '品项数', hide: true} | 
|---|
|  |  |  | ,{field: 'str4', align: 'center',title: '客户名称', hide: true} | 
|---|
|  |  |  | {field: 'matnr', align: 'center',title: '商品编号(品号)', width: 180} | 
|---|
|  |  |  | // {field: 'id', align: 'center',title: 'ID'} | 
|---|
|  |  |  | // ,{field: 'uuid', align: 'center',title: '编号'} | 
|---|
|  |  |  | // ,{field: 'tagId$', align: 'center',title: '所属归类'} | 
|---|
|  |  |  | ,{field: 'maktx', align: 'center',title: '商品名称(品名)', width: 200} | 
|---|
|  |  |  | // ,{field: 'name', align: 'center',title: '别名'} | 
|---|
|  |  |  | ,{field: 'sku', align: 'center',title: 'U8旧品名'} | 
|---|
|  |  |  | ,{field: 'specs', align: 'center',title: '规格'} | 
|---|
|  |  |  | ,{field: 'model', align: 'center',title: '型号'} | 
|---|
|  |  |  | ,{field: 'color', align: 'center',title: '颜色', hide: true} | 
|---|
|  |  |  | ,{field: 'brand', align: 'center',title: '品牌', hide: true} | 
|---|
|  |  |  | ,{field: 'unit', align: 'center',title: '单位', hide: false} | 
|---|
|  |  |  | ,{field: 'manu', align: 'center',title: '辅单位'} | 
|---|
|  |  |  | ,{field: 'price', align: 'center',title: '单价', hide: true} | 
|---|
|  |  |  | ,{field: 'units', align: 'center',title: '单位量', hide: true} | 
|---|
|  |  |  | ,{field: 'barcode', align: 'center',title: '条码', hide: true} | 
|---|
|  |  |  | ,{field: 'origin', align: 'center',title: '换算比例'} | 
|---|
|  |  |  | ,{field: 'manuDate', align: 'center',title: '生产日期', hide: true} | 
|---|
|  |  |  | ,{field: 'itemNum', align: 'center',title: '品项数', hide: true} | 
|---|
|  |  |  | ,{field: 'safeQty', align: 'center',title: '安全库存量', hide: true} | 
|---|
|  |  |  | //,{field: 'weight', align: 'center',title: '单箱净重', hide: true} | 
|---|
|  |  |  | ,{field: 'length', align: 'center',title: '单箱毛重', hide: true} | 
|---|
|  |  |  | ,{field: 'volume', align: 'center',title: '单箱体积', hide: true} | 
|---|
|  |  |  | ,{field: 'threeCode', align: 'center',title: '箱子尺寸', hide: true} | 
|---|
|  |  |  | ,{field: 'supp', align: 'center',title: '供应商', hide: true} | 
|---|
|  |  |  | ,{field: 'suppCode', align: 'center',title: '供应商编码', hide: true} | 
|---|
|  |  |  | ,{field: 'beBatch$', align: 'center',title: '是否批次', hide: true} | 
|---|
|  |  |  | ,{field: 'deadTime', align: 'center',title: '保质期', hide: true} | 
|---|
|  |  |  | ,{field: 'deadWarn', align: 'center',title: '预警天数', hide: true} | 
|---|
|  |  |  | ,{field: 'source$', align: 'center',title: '制购', hide: true} | 
|---|
|  |  |  | ,{field: 'check$', align: 'center',title: '要求检验', hide: true} | 
|---|
|  |  |  | ,{field: 'danger$', align: 'center',title: '危险品', hide: true} | 
|---|
|  |  |  | // ,{field: 'status$', align: 'center',title: '状态'} | 
|---|
|  |  |  | // ,{field: 'createBy$', align: 'center',title: '添加人员'} | 
|---|
|  |  |  | // ,{field: 'createTime$', align: 'center',title: '添加时间'} | 
|---|
|  |  |  | ,{field: 'updateBy$', align: 'center',title: '修改人员', hide: true} | 
|---|
|  |  |  | ,{field: 'updateTime$', align: 'center',title: '修改时间', hide: true} | 
|---|
|  |  |  | ,{field: 'memo', align: 'center',title: '备注', hide: true} | 
|---|
|  |  |  | ] | 
|---|
|  |  |  |  | 
|---|
|  |  |  | var detlCols = [ | 
|---|
|  |  |  | {field: 'matnr', align: 'center',title: '商品编号'} | 
|---|
|  |  |  | ,{field: 'maktx', align: 'center',title: '商品名称'} | 
|---|
|  |  |  | ,{field: 'batch', align: 'center',title: '批号'} | 
|---|
|  |  |  | ,{field: 'lgnum', align: 'center',title: '规格'} | 
|---|
|  |  |  | ,{field: 'type', align: 'center',title: '型号', hide: true} | 
|---|
|  |  |  | ,{field: 'supplier', align: 'center',title: '批号', hide: true} | 
|---|
|  |  |  | ,{field: 'anfme', align: 'center',title: '数量'} | 
|---|
|  |  |  | ,{field: 'altme', align: 'center',title: '单位'} | 
|---|
|  |  |  | ,{field: 'color', align: 'center',title: '条码'} | 
|---|
|  |  |  | ,{field: 'warehouse', align: 'center',title: '单据编号', hide: true} | 
|---|
|  |  |  | ,{field: 'brand', align: 'center',title: '品项数', hide: true} | 
|---|
|  |  |  | ,{field: 'zpallet', align: 'center',title: '托盘条码'} | 
|---|
|  |  |  | ,{field: 'bname', align: 'center',title: '客户名称', hide: true} | 
|---|
|  |  |  | {field: 'matnr', align: 'center',title: '商品编号(品号)', sort:true} | 
|---|
|  |  |  | ,{field: 'maktx', align: 'center',title: '商品名称(品名)', sort:true} | 
|---|
|  |  |  | ,{field: 'sku', align: 'center',title: 'U8旧品名'} | 
|---|
|  |  |  | ,{field: 'orderNo', align: 'center',title: '单据编号', hide: false} | 
|---|
|  |  |  | ,{field: 'batch', align: 'center',title: '批次'} | 
|---|
|  |  |  | ,{field: 'anfme', align: 'center',title: '数量', hide: false} | 
|---|
|  |  |  | ,{field: 'weight', align: 'center',title: '辅数量'} | 
|---|
|  |  |  | ,{field: 'unit', align: 'center',title: '单位'} | 
|---|
|  |  |  | ,{field: 'manu', align: 'center',title: '辅单位'} | 
|---|
|  |  |  | ,{field: 'zpallet', align: 'center',title: '托盘条码', hide: false} | 
|---|
|  |  |  | ,{field: 'specs', align: 'center',title: '规格', hide: false} | 
|---|
|  |  |  | ,{field: 'model', align: 'center',title: '型号'} | 
|---|
|  |  |  | ,{field: 'supp', align: 'center',title: '客户'} | 
|---|
|  |  |  | ,{field: 'standby1$', align: 'center',title: '仓库'} | 
|---|
|  |  |  | ,{field: 'cstateid$', align: 'center',title: '库存状态'} | 
|---|
|  |  |  | ,{field: 'color', align: 'center',title: '颜色', hide: true} | 
|---|
|  |  |  | ,{field: 'brand', align: 'center',title: '品牌', hide: true} | 
|---|
|  |  |  | ,{field: 'price', align: 'center',title: '单价', hide: true} | 
|---|
|  |  |  | ,{field: 'units', align: 'center',title: '单位量', hide: true} | 
|---|
|  |  |  | ,{field: 'barcode', align: 'center',title: '条码', hide: true} | 
|---|
|  |  |  | ,{field: 'origin', align: 'center',title: '产地', hide: true} | 
|---|
|  |  |  | ,{field: 'manuDate', align: 'center',title: '生产日期', hide: true} | 
|---|
|  |  |  | ,{field: 'itemNum', align: 'center',title: '品项数', hide: true} | 
|---|
|  |  |  | ,{field: 'safeQty', align: 'center',title: '安全库存量', hide: true} | 
|---|
|  |  |  | ,{field: 'length', align: 'center',title: '单箱毛重', hide: true} | 
|---|
|  |  |  | ,{field: 'volume', align: 'center',title: '单箱体积', hide: true} | 
|---|
|  |  |  | ,{field: 'threeCode', align: 'center',title: '箱子尺寸', hide: true} | 
|---|
|  |  |  | ,{field: 'suppCode', align: 'center',title: '供应商编码', hide: true} | 
|---|
|  |  |  | ,{field: 'beBatch$', align: 'center',title: '是否批次', hide: true} | 
|---|
|  |  |  | ,{field: 'deadTime', align: 'center',title: '保质期', hide: true} | 
|---|
|  |  |  | ,{field: 'deadWarn', align: 'center',title: '预警天数', hide: true} | 
|---|
|  |  |  | ,{field: 'check$', align: 'center',title: '要求检验', hide: true} | 
|---|
|  |  |  | ,{field: 'danger$', align: 'center',title: '危险品', hide: true} | 
|---|
|  |  |  | ,{field: 'frozen$', align: 'center',title: '冻结否',hide: true, | 
|---|
|  |  |  | templet: function(d) { | 
|---|
|  |  |  | // 根据条件判断字体颜色 | 
|---|
|  |  |  | if (d.frozen$ === '已冻结') { | 
|---|
|  |  |  | return '<span style="color: #34a8de;">' +d.frozen$ + '</span>'; | 
|---|
|  |  |  | } else { | 
|---|
|  |  |  | return '<span">' +d.frozen$ + '</span>'; | 
|---|
|  |  |  | } | 
|---|
|  |  |  | }} | 
|---|
|  |  |  | ] | 
|---|
|  |  |  |  | 
|---|
|  |  |  | function getQueryVariable(variable) | 
|---|
|  |  |  | { | 
|---|
|  |  |  | var query = window.location.search.substring(1); | 
|---|
|  |  |  | var vars = query.split("&"); | 
|---|
|  |  |  | for (var i=0;i<vars.length;i++) { | 
|---|
|  |  |  | var pair = vars[i].split("="); | 
|---|
|  |  |  | if(pair[0] == variable){return pair[1];} | 
|---|
|  |  |  | } | 
|---|
|  |  |  | return(false); | 
|---|
|  |  |  | } | 
|---|